Choose Appropriate Mulching Film Technology


Mulching film is a simple and efficient water conservation technology. By covering the soil with film, not only can it reduce soil water evaporation, but it can also increase soil temperature, promoting the growth of crop roots. Studies have shown that using mulching film can reduce soil water evaporation by 40%-50%, effectively prolonging soil moisture retention time.


Operating Points:


  • Choose high-quality mulching film: It is usually recommended to choose 0.008 mm thick ordinary film, which is both economical and durable.

  • Cover timely: It is recommended to cover as soon as possible after sowing, especially in arid areas, the earlier the coverage, the better the effect.

  • Coverage technique: The mulching film needs to be tightened to prevent it from being blown up by the wind, and pressed firmly around to ensure no air or water leakage.


Rational Use of Sodium Polyacrylate Water Retention Agents to Improve Soil Water Holding Capacity


Sodium polyacrylate water retention agents enhance soil water holding capacity by absorbing and slowly releasing water, especially suitable for arid or semi-arid areas. With a water absorption rate exceeding 200 times its weight, these sodium polyacrylate water retention agents effectively improve soil water conservation and enhance plant growth.


Application Recommendations:


  • Dosage: Apply 1.5-2 kg of water retainers per mu (1/15 hectare) of land, evenly spread and turned into the soil to a depth of about 10-15 cm.

  • Mixing use: It can be used in combination with organic fertilizers or compound fertilizers to not only conserve water but also improve soil fertility.

  • Suitable crops: Particularly effective for water-loving crops such as corn, cotton, and fruit trees.


Precautions:


Over-application may lead to soil compaction, affecting root respiration. Therefore, be sure to follow the recommended dosage to avoid unnecessary side effects.


Scientific Control of Irrigation Frequency and Quantity


In arid areas, the irrigation method is crucial to the utilization rate of water. Traditional flooding not only wastes water resources but can also damage soil structure. In contrast, using drip or sprinkler irrigation technology can significantly improve water utilization efficiency.


Irrigation Recommendations:


  • Drip irrigation system: Suitable for fruit trees and vegetable crops, it can deliver water directly to the roots, with water utilization efficiency reaching over 90%.

  • Sprinkler method: Suitable for field crops like wheat and corn, it not only saves water but also labor.

  • Irrigation time: It is best to irrigate in the morning or evening when the temperature is lower to reduce water evaporation.
